Analysis

In 2023, emissions on agricultural land — emissions (co2eq) in Turks and Caicos Islands stood at 0 kt. That is the lowest value across all 34 years on record.

Over the whole period, emissions on agricultural land — emissions (co2eq) in Turks and Caicos Islands peaked at 0.4011 kt in 2009 and was at its lowest, 0 kt, in 2001.

Turks and Caicos Islands ranks 201st of 222 countries on this measure, in the bottom quarter.

The series is highly variable year to year, so single readings are best treated with caution.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
